Job summary

This role is a key support admin role to the clinicians working within general practice. Working behind the scenes, ensuring patients receive timely, high quality referrals following their consultations. Liaising with hospital departments and patients to ensure follow up.

Main duties of the job

This role is busy, with a stream of referrals to be made and managed for patients. Dealing with patient queries. Actioning rejections and advice and guidance requests.

Job description

Job responsibilities

Title: Administrator

Accountable to: Service Manager

Responsible for: The provision of admin support to the Partners. Providing a good standard of service to the patients in line with the directives laid down by the Partners and Managing Partner.

Overall job

purpose: To ensure the provision of an efficient and compassionate service to the patients. To work as an effective and efficient team member to provide the service.

Main Duties /

Responsibilities:

Accurate actioning of doctors daily correspondence within specified timescale, using computerised Patient Record system

Prioritise and deal with incoming post, sorting and filtering

Sort and envelope up previous days correspondence for posting

Assisting patients / health professionals / and other agencies with general enquiries and non-clinical advice in a confident and courteous manner

Take messages for other practice staff, and accurately pass on as appropriate

Chase Hospital results / appointments / referrals on behalf of Partners/Patients

Take telephone patient requests for home visits, log and enter on computer

Enter Choose and Book Referral letters

Deal with queries re Choose & Book from Hospital/Patients

Deal with insurance reports, claim forms, medical requests etc. and relevant paperwork for doctors completion

Send out invoice letters where appropriate and record payment details for non-NHS services

Book patient transport for out of area Hospitals

Mail manager workflow intray

Learn & implement new procedures as appropriate

Attend relevant training courses as appropriate to keep up to date with skills / knowledge

Provide cover for other admin staff (inc. other sites ) for holiday / sickness

Attend quarterly Staff Practice Meeting and whenever possible

Undertake such other duties that might reasonably be required

Generally work closely with the other members of the surgery team to ensure the smooth running of the Practice and effective patient care

Duties listed above may change in the light of developments within the service and are subject to review. Implementation of any changes will be by mutual consent.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.
